the department.In the Fall Semester of 2010, a laboratory component was added to a senior-level course entitled“Applications of Linear IC’s”. This course is an analog electronics course that teachesoperational amplifiers, comparators, voltage regulators and references, and applications that usethese components. A laboratory dimension was added to the course using an “ElectronicsExplorer Board” manufactured by Digilent. Additional equipment included a very inexpensivedigital multimeter (DMM) that measured resistance, capacitance, and AC voltages.
